在 VPN 环境下配置 Vite 进行开发 🚀

💡 原文英文,约500词,阅读约需2分钟。
📝

内容提要

Vite 是一款快速开发工具,但在 VPN 下可能会遇到主机绑定和端口冲突问题。解决方法包括修改 Vite 配置,将服务器绑定到 `0.0.0.0`,必要时更改端口,并启用 HTTPS。确保 VPN 或防火墙不阻止 Vite 使用的端口,以便顺利进行本地开发。

🎯

关键要点

  • Vite 是一款快速开发工具,但在 VPN 下可能会遇到主机绑定和端口冲突问题。

  • 使用 VPN 时,网络请求可能通过不同的网关,这会影响本地开发服务器与网络接口的交互。

  • Vite 默认绑定到 localhost,可能在 VPN 下无法访问。

  • 某些 VPN 会阻止或保留特定端口,导致端口冲突。

  • 解决方法包括将 Vite 绑定到所有网络接口,修改配置文件中的 server.host 为 '0.0.0.0'。

  • 如果遇到连接问题,可以尝试更改端口,例如使用 8080 或 5000。

  • 某些 VPN 需要通过 HTTPS 进行安全通信,可以在 Vite 中启用 HTTPS。

  • 确保 VPN 或防火墙不阻止 Vite 使用的端口,可能需要调整相关设置。

  • 通过这些配置,可以在 VPN 后顺利进行本地开发。

延伸问答

在 VPN 环境下使用 Vite 开发时常见的问题是什么?

常见的问题包括主机绑定到 localhost 导致无法访问,以及某些 VPN 阻止或保留特定端口导致的端口冲突。

如何修改 Vite 配置以适应 VPN 环境?

可以将 Vite 的 server.host 配置修改为 '0.0.0.0',以绑定到所有网络接口,并根据需要更改端口。

如果 Vite 连接出现问题,我该如何更改端口?

可以在 vite.config.js 中将端口更改为 8080 或 5000 等其他端口。

某些 VPN 是否需要使用 HTTPS?

是的,某些 VPN 需要通过 HTTPS 进行安全通信,可以在 Vite 中启用 HTTPS。

如何确保 VPN 或防火墙不阻止 Vite 的端口?

需要在 VPN 设置中允许开发服务器端口的流量,并调整防火墙规则以支持本地开发。

使用 Vite 进行本地开发时,有哪些最佳实践?

最佳实践包括将 Vite 绑定到所有网络接口、根据需要更改端口,并启用 HTTPS 以确保安全。

🏷️

标签

➡️

继续阅读